Roles and Responsibilities of an Oklahoma City Police Captain

Alright, so what exactly does an Oklahoma City Police Captain do? Well, think of them as the managers, the supervisors, and the leaders all rolled into one. They're typically in charge of a precinct, a specialized unit (like investigations or narcotics), or a specific division within the police department. Their responsibilities are super diverse and include everything from managing budgets and personnel to making crucial decisions during emergencies.

First off, Oklahoma City Police Captains are responsible for overseeing their assigned units. This means they are involved with the day-to-day operations, making sure things run smoothly. They supervise lieutenants, sergeants, and officers, providing guidance, training, and support. Think of them as the coaches of the police team, motivating their staff and ensuring they're performing at their best. They review reports, evaluate performance, and address any issues that arise. Basically, they're the ones ensuring their unit is hitting its goals.

Secondly, Oklahoma City Police Captains are deeply involved in planning and strategy. They develop and implement policies and procedures to improve the effectiveness of the department. They analyze crime trends, identify problem areas, and devise strategies to address them. This might involve reallocating resources, implementing new technologies, or collaborating with other city agencies. Their strategic thinking is critical for preventing crime and keeping the community safe. For example, if there's a rise in a particular type of crime, they'll analyze the data, figure out why it's happening, and come up with a plan to stop it. They're constantly adapting and evolving to meet the changing needs of the city.

Then there's the budget management. Oklahoma City Police Captains are often responsible for managing the budgets of their units or divisions. They need to allocate resources effectively, ensuring that the department has what it needs to operate efficiently. This involves things like purchasing equipment, managing salaries, and controlling expenses. It's a critical part of the job, as it helps to ensure that the police department can continue to provide essential services to the community. They are always working to make sure the taxpayers' money is being used wisely.

Finally, the Oklahoma City Police Captains are leaders in their community. They represent the police department at community meetings, build relationships with residents, and work to address their concerns. They are the faces of the department, and they play a vital role in fostering trust and cooperation between the police and the people they serve. They're always working to improve the relationship between the police and the community. This might involve attending neighborhood watch meetings, speaking at community events, or participating in outreach programs. They know that a strong relationship with the community is essential for effective policing.
